Considerations for Trauma Labs in Trauma Level 1 or 2 Activations
There is no clear evidence to support routine laboratory tests in trauma activations.
- Consider obtaining Trauma Alert labs based on mechanism of injury and/or clinical presentation.
- Trauma Alert labs are indicated for Hemodynamically unstable patients.
Specimen Tubes Needed for Trauma Labs
- Consider obtaining all potentially required tubes while obtaining IV Access.
- Initial Screening for most Trauma 1 & 2 Activations requires at a minimum
- 2 Lavender (EDTA) and 1 Gold tube (Clot Activator)
- Prioritization for tubes: 1) 3 Lavender (EDTA), 2) 1 Gold (Clot Activator) , 3) 1 Light Blue (sodium citrate) and 4) 1 Light Green (Lithium Heparin)
